About Douglas Jorge Racy

Douglas Jorge Racy is a scholar working on Hepatology, Urology and Surgery, having authored 10 papers that have together received 246 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Liver Disease and Transplantation (2 papers), Radiation Dose and Imaging (2 papers) and Cancer Immunotherapy and Biomarkers (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(101 citations), Emergency Medicine (34 citations) and Oncology (59 citations). Douglas Jorge Racy has collaborated with scholars based in Brazil, United States and Italy. Frequent co-authors include Uwe Siebert, Ricardo C. Cury, Thomas J. Brady, Sérgio Santos Lima, Thomas M. Grist, Antônio C. Buzaid, Robson Ferrigno, Erick M. Remer, Leonardo Kayat Bittencourt and Andrei S. Purysko. Their work appears in journals such as Radiology, Radiographics and Journal of Magnetic Resonance Imaging.
